What is a Type 2 NPI (Organization)?

A Type 2 NPI is assigned to healthcare organizations such as hospitals, group practices, clinics, and other medical entities. Unlike Type 1 NPIs issued to individual providers, a Type 2 NPI identifies the organization itself and is used for billing, claims processing, and identification in healthcare transactions.
